New Showbiz Analysis

Déter is a character-driven drama centered on the internal psychological journey of its main character, Daniel. The narrative focuses narrowly on his quest for happiness during a summer of solitude. Since the film centers on a single male protagonist in a coastal setting, it lacks the ensemble depth needed to explore multi-layered dynamics. The absence of diverse characters makes it hard to gauge the film's engagement with broader social or cultural identities. Overall, the film follows a traditional, character-centric approach. It avoids obvious reinforcement of systemic hierarchies but doesn't provide clear evidence of intentional diverse representation.

Official Synopsis

Daniel spends his summer vacation alone in his aunt's apartment. Beside the sea, he will try to conquer his happiness, he is deter.
